Secular Humanism: The Force Behind The Creation-Evolution Debate And Much More

Rate this book
The battle has raged for 150 years and is not likely to abate. The evolution "theory" is still stuck on step 3 of the 7-step scientific method necessary to establish a scientific principle. Is Evolutionism a science or a philosophy? On the other side of the debate are the Creationists who are not unanimous in interpreting the Genesis account of creation (there are at least 6 different interpretations). The debate is diverting Christians been from their evangelical mission. And there is a third player in this drama, one that sits in the background and manipulates both the Creationists and Evolutionists like puppets -Secular Humanism. This thought provoking book is not just about creation and evolution; it touches on all the factors that influence the issue: theology, science, philosophy, law, education and sociology. Everything you need to know about creation theology and evolution is presented in clear, non-technical terms. For anyone who wants to engage in the "evolution war" or meet the challenge of secular Humanism, this book will provide ample ammunition.
